.TiltCard_tiltCard__4V9ex{transition:transform var(--duration-normal) var(--ease-out);transform-style:preserve-3d;will-change:transform;height:100%}@media (prefers-reduced-motion:reduce){.TiltCard_tiltCard__4V9ex{transform:none!important;transition:none}}@media (hover:none){.TiltCard_tiltCard__4V9ex{transform:none!important}}.ProductCards_section__kIFPa{background:var(--bg);padding:var(--section-y) var(--section-x)}.ProductCards_container__RufFk{max-width:var(--max-w-content);margin:0 auto}.ProductCards_header__ZtCMs{text-align:center;margin-bottom:var(--gap-xl);max-width:60ch;margin-left:auto;margin-right:auto}.ProductCards_heading__xqjw0{font-family:var(--font-display);font-weight:400;font-size:var(--text-5xl);color:var(--text-primary);margin-bottom:var(--gap-md)}.ProductCards_description__bWDHk{font-size:var(--text-lg);color:var(--text-secondary);line-height:1.7}.ProductCards_grid__BUCyS{display:grid;grid-template-columns:1fr;grid-gap:var(--gap-xl);gap:var(--gap-xl)}@media (min-width:768px){.ProductCards_grid__BUCyS{grid-template-columns:repeat(2,1fr)}}.ProductCards_card__HpqhO{display:flex;flex-direction:column;height:100%;background:var(--bg-surface);border-radius:var(--radius-lg);overflow:hidden;transition:all var(--duration-normal) var(--ease-out);text-decoration:none;color:inherit}.ProductCards_card__HpqhO:hover{box-shadow:var(--shadow-lg);transform:translateY(-2px)}.ProductCards_imageArea___SOXP{position:relative;aspect-ratio:4/3;overflow:hidden}.ProductCards_image__f0kIT{width:100%;height:100%;object-fit:cover;transition:transform var(--duration-normal) var(--ease-out)}.ProductCards_card__HpqhO:hover .ProductCards_image__f0kIT{transform:scale(1.03)}@media (prefers-reduced-motion:reduce){.ProductCards_image__f0kIT{transition:none}.ProductCards_card__HpqhO:hover .ProductCards_image__f0kIT{transform:none}}.ProductCards_stageBadge__kw_19{position:absolute;top:var(--gap-md);left:var(--gap-md)}.ProductCards_cardContent__2B46B{padding:24px 24px 28px;display:flex;flex-direction:column;gap:var(--gap-sm);flex:1 1}.ProductCards_cardTitle__RdMRt{font-family:var(--font-display);font-weight:400;font-size:22px;color:var(--text-primary);letter-spacing:-.02em}.ProductCards_tagline__0lvqt{font-size:var(--text-sm);font-weight:300;color:var(--text-secondary);line-height:1.6;flex:1 1}.ProductCards_cardFooter__nf0nM{display:flex;justify-content:space-between;align-items:center;padding-top:var(--gap-md);margin-top:var(--gap-xs);border-top:1px solid var(--border)}.ProductCards_price__D_qDq{font-family:var(--font-display);font-weight:400;font-size:var(--text-base);color:var(--text-primary)}.ProductCards_learnMore__uGWVr{display:inline-flex;align-items:center;gap:var(--gap-xs);font-size:13px;font-weight:500;color:var(--text-primary);text-decoration:none;border-bottom:1px solid var(--border);padding-bottom:2px;transition:gap var(--duration-normal) var(--ease-out),border-color var(--duration-normal) var(--ease-out)}.ProductCards_card__HpqhO:hover .ProductCards_learnMore__uGWVr{gap:var(--gap-sm);border-color:var(--text-primary)}.Testimonials_section__ES1C9{background:var(--bg-surface);padding:var(--section-y) 0;overflow:hidden}.Testimonials_container__tIYb4{max-width:var(--max-w-wide);margin:0 auto}.Testimonials_header__MRRtb{text-align:center;margin-bottom:var(--gap-xl);max-width:60ch;margin-left:auto;margin-right:auto;padding:0 var(--section-x)}.Testimonials_heading__Au6hy{font-family:var(--font-display);font-weight:400;font-size:var(--text-4xl);color:var(--text-primary);margin-bottom:var(--gap-md)}.Testimonials_description__qaUxF{font-size:var(--text-lg);color:var(--text-secondary);line-height:1.7}.Testimonials_track__2eOKG{display:flex;gap:var(--gap-xl);overflow-x:auto;scroll-snap-type:x mandatory;scroll-behavior:smooth;-webkit-overflow-scrolling:touch;padding:var(--gap-md) var(--section-x);scrollbar-width:none}.Testimonials_track__2eOKG::-webkit-scrollbar{display:none}.Testimonials_card__cZi7p{flex:0 0 300px;scroll-snap-align:start;background:var(--bg);border:1px solid var(--border-light);border-radius:var(--radius-lg);padding:var(--gap-xl);display:flex;flex-direction:column;gap:var(--gap-lg);transition:box-shadow var(--duration-normal) var(--ease-out),border-color var(--duration-normal) var(--ease-out)}.Testimonials_card__cZi7p:hover{box-shadow:var(--shadow-sm);border-color:var(--border-glow)}.Testimonials_stars__JL_3b{display:flex;gap:var(--gap-xs)}.Testimonials_star__Tkni0{color:var(--blue)}.Testimonials_quote__bEYjr{font-size:var(--text-lg);color:var(--text-primary);line-height:1.6;flex:1 1}.Testimonials_author__X9xGv{display:flex;align-items:center;gap:var(--gap-md);padding-top:var(--gap-md);border-top:1px solid var(--border)}.Testimonials_avatar__QQvzR{width:48px;height:48px;border-radius:var(--radius-full);background:linear-gradient(135deg,var(--blue),var(--teal));color:var(--white);display:flex;align-items:center;justify-content:center;font-family:var(--font-display);font-weight:400;font-size:var(--text-xl);flex-shrink:0}.Testimonials_authorInfo__KiEC5{display:flex;flex-direction:column;gap:var(--gap-xs)}.Testimonials_authorName__YPlxC{font-weight:500;font-size:var(--text-base);color:var(--text-primary)}.Testimonials_authorLocation__aNolI{font-size:var(--text-sm);color:var(--text-muted)}@media (max-width:640px){.Testimonials_card__cZi7p{flex:0 0 280px}}.ProcessStrip_section__NG63a{background:var(--bg-surface);padding:var(--gap-xl) var(--section-x)}.ProcessStrip_container__jyZ_p{max-width:var(--max-w-content);margin:0 auto}.ProcessStrip_header__4Jbyy{text-align:center;margin-bottom:var(--gap-lg)}.ProcessStrip_heading__X0O7W{font-family:var(--font-display);font-weight:400;font-size:var(--text-4xl);color:var(--text-primary);margin-top:var(--gap-md)}.ProcessStrip_steps__4eYTG{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:var(--gap-lg);gap:var(--gap-lg)}.ProcessStrip_steps__4eYTG>*{display:flex}.ProcessStrip_step__j1uNz{flex:1 1;display:flex;flex-direction:column;align-items:center;text-align:center;padding:var(--gap-lg) var(--gap-lg);border:1px solid var(--border-light);border-radius:var(--radius-lg);background:var(--bg);transition:box-shadow var(--duration-normal) var(--ease-out),border-color var(--duration-normal) var(--ease-out)}.ProcessStrip_step__j1uNz:hover{box-shadow:var(--shadow-md);border-color:var(--teal)}.ProcessStrip_number__xL55J{display:flex;align-items:center;justify-content:center;width:36px;height:36px;border-radius:var(--radius-full);background:var(--ink);color:var(--teal);font-weight:600;font-size:var(--text-base)}.ProcessStrip_number__xL55J,.ProcessStrip_stepTitle__AMdSL{font-family:var(--font-display);margin-bottom:var(--gap-md)}.ProcessStrip_stepTitle__AMdSL{font-weight:400;font-size:var(--text-xl);color:var(--text-primary)}.ProcessStrip_stepDescription__QyHmf{font-size:var(--text-base);color:var(--text-secondary);line-height:1.7}@media (max-width:768px){.ProcessStrip_steps__4eYTG{grid-template-columns:1fr}}